WebExtraction Forceps are dental instruments used to retract tissues and facilitate suturing, grasping objects and holding them securely. Forceps come in different shapes, angles and sizes; each style is designed for specific purposes. Extraction forceps are hinged and used to remove teeth in one piece with the crown and root intact. Our unique line of Pediatric Forceps are designed with slimmer handles to ‘hide’ in your … WebNov 10, 2024 · The Universal extraction forceps have a beak that will work around the crown of any teeth. Extractors for multirooted teeth have a beak form that grasps the tooth from its furcation. Extractors for anterior teeth have slimmer beaks without serrations. The #101 and #151 use a universal bird beak design, while the #103 has both straight handles and beaks.
